Kutubpur Tera Population - Arwal, Bihar

Kutubpur Tera is a large village located in Karpi Block of Arwal district, Bihar with total 587 families residing. The Kutubpur Tera village has population of 3614 of which 1873 are males while 1741 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kutubpur Tera village population of children with age 0-6 is 643 which makes up 17.79 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kutubpur Tera village is 930 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Kutubpur Tera as per census is 869,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Kutubpur Tera village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Kutubpur Tera village was 52.41 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Kutubpur Tera Male literacy stands at 63.05 % while female literacy rate was 41.12 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 24.68 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.06 % of total population in Kutubpur Tera village.

Work Profile

In Kutubpur Tera village out of total population, 960 were engaged in work activities. 27.40 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 72.60 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 960 workers engaged in Main Work, 184 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 31 were Agricultural labourer.
